Geographical Location and Accessibility


Nad Al Hamar Park is ideally situated within the hustle and bustle of Dubai, specifically in the Al Hamar area. Sandwiched between the busy roads, including the Al Ain Road and Dubai - Al Ain Road, it offers easy access for both residents and tourists. Visitors can hop in their cars or use public transportation, as the Dubai Metro and several bus routes are conveniently nearby.
The park's position is strategic, allowing it to attract foot traffic from surrounding neighborhoods.
Historical Context and Development
Understanding the roots of Nad Al Hamar Park requires a bit of a journey back in time. Originally, the land was predominantly undeveloped, marked primarily by sandy patches and sparse vegetation typical of the desert landscapes that characterize Dubai's outskirts. The government recognized the necessity for green spaces as urban development surged in the late 20th century. The initiative to build Nad Al Hamar Park was part of a broader vision aimed at enhancing the quality of life for residents in Dubai.
The first phase of development began in the early 2000s, with local authorities eager to create spaces that would encourage outdoor activities, foster community spirit, and enhance recreational opportunities for families. Over the years, the park has matured and evolved, integrating modern facilities while maintaining a natural environment, serving as a testament to Dubai’s commitment to balance urban growth with lush landscapes.

Biodiversity and Ecosystem Support
Within the sprawling greenery of Nad Al Hamar Park, one can find a variety of flora and fauna native to the region, creating a mini-ecosystem that supports both plant and animal life. The park serves as a refuge for migratory birds and local species, offering them a habitat where they can thrive away from the bustling city.
Take, for instance, the diversity of trees planted throughout the park. Species such as the Ghaf tree not only provide shade and beautify the landscape, but they also contribute to the local ecosystem by attracting pollinators and acting as a food source for various animals. This kind of biodiversity is crucial, as it fosters a balance that aids in maintaining the health of the environment.
- Habitat creation: Nad Al Hamar Park's careful landscaping has resulted in varied habitats that allow different species to thrive. Each tree, bush, and flower brings something unique to the table, cultivating a small yet vital ecosystem that reflects the natural world.
- Education and Awareness: The park also serves as a venue for environmental education, promoting awareness among visitors about the importance of preserving biodiversity in urban settings. It's not just a place for leisure; it becomes a natural classroom of sorts, where families and children can learn about the environment.
Sustainability Initiatives


The park’s commitment to sustainability resonates through its design and operational practices, setting an example for future developments in Dubai. Sustainability isn’t merely an afterthought here; it's a foundational principle that directs landscaping, maintenance, and resource management.
Some notable initiatives include:
- Water Conservation: The use of recycled water for irrigation not only conserves precious resources but also ensures that green spaces remain lush without placing a strain on the local water supply.
- Energy-efficient Lighting: The implementation of solar-powered lights throughout the park illuminates pathways while promoting energy efficiency. This not only reduces carbon footprints but also enhances safety during nighttime visits.
- Waste Management: Educating visitors on proper waste disposal and providing ample recycling bins help minimize litter and ensure that the park remains pristine. Such measures foster a culture of respect for the environment among the community.
